    I am using Kaspersky IS 2010.
    2 weeks ago I have downloaded file, which I was using without problem.

    I deleted this file.

    After 2 weeks I needed it again. So I downloaded it again.
    But this time was signed like a Backdoor.win32.poison.ajns

    In google I found out that Backdoor.Poison is a remote access trojan which allows attackers unauthorized access to infected machines.

    In one of the Installation instruction is written that I need to deny any network access by this file. Is it possible thas this Installation instruction allow to use this file with a knowing that this file is virus , but there is still a secure way how to use it?

    In tests on virustotal.com only Kasper from 41 antivirus softwares defineded this file like threat.
